No more monkey business

“From now on, every member of Congress must preface their floor remarks with the phrase, ‘Just to clear the deck, I own no monkeys.’” -Jon Stewart

The hot topic of monkeys over the last week prompted a comedic rant by The Daily Show’s, Jon Stewart during last nights episode.  With the collective controversy over the recent NY Post cartoon and the situation with the Connecticut women, Stewart attacked a different angle making fun of Congress deliberating, trying to ban access to the animals, which are sought for household companions.

Yes it was a touchy subject because of the massive injures the woman sustained from the attack and the NY Post ’stimulus bill monkey’ cartoon being considered by some as a racist depiction of our President Barack Obama.  But that’s what The Daily Show is all about; finding a lighter side to a serious controversial issue.

Congressman Rob Bishop states that he owns no monkeys, but he opposes the monkey transplant ban.  Jon Stewart wonders if there are bigger issue at to attend to at this time.  Take a look for yourself and be the judge.
